摘要:本发明提供一种采用AMP架构提升IPS检测性能的方法,包括下列步骤:步骤A:硬件层接收网络数据包,通过硬件分流机制把数据包交给网络处理器NP;步骤B:NP处理数据包收到数据包后,对该数据包执行网络流量处理,包括IP碎片重组、数据包解码、交换、连接的建立和维护,将处理后的数据包入IPS队列,其中,每个IPS检测进程♂对应一个IPS队列;步骤C:IPS进程在其IPS队列上等待数据,在IPS队列上有数据时,对数据包进行特征检◇测,并将检测过的数据包注入网络处理层;步骤D:NP获取从IPS进程传下来▓的经过IPS检测后的数据包,根据检测结果进行后续的处理。本发明能Ψ 够在多核处理器平台上利用并行处理技术提升IPS性能。
- 专利类型发明专利
- 申请人北京天融信科技有限公司;
- 发明人张宏君;
- 地址100085北京市海淀区上地╱东路1号华控大厦三∞层
- 申请号CN200910243266.8
- 申请时间2009年12月30日
- 申请公布号CN101778012A
- 申请公布时ζ 间2010年07月14日
- 分类号H04L12/26(2006.01)I;H04L12/56(2006.01)I;H04L29/06(2006.01)I;